UTC keen to produce laser

Danbury-based #UTC Aerospace Systems is ready to manufacture a large part of its lasers which are used on war assets to track potential attacks.
“We are ready to enter the partnership in India to start manufacturing AN/VVR-3,” said Dr. Richard Wileman, director of international business at UTC Aerospace Systems.
This is the world’s leading system for countering threat from laser guided weapons, explained Dr Wileman at the Aero India 2017.
“We are happy to move straight away (into manufacturing). Only a small component will be done in the US and as much as 65-70 per cent can be made in India,” added Eric Geoffroy, Director for Threat Detection Systems of the AN/VVR3 laser detecting set.
But the company is looking for a contract to commence production under “Made in India” programme.
Rated as one of the best technology, AN/VVR-3 detects range Rangefinder including single-pulse, Designator and Beamrider threats over a 360degree area of coverage.
